According to data collected from various countries, the surname Ziskind has a significant presence in the United States, with an incidence of 457. This indicates that a large number of individuals with the surname Ziskind reside in the US.
Other countries where the surname Ziskind is present include Brazil (65), Russia (43), Canada (33), Ukraine (21), South Africa (20), France (16), England (16), Germany (8), Israel (5), Argentina (2), Czech Republic (2), Australia (1), Belgium (1), and Denmark (1).
